Desmond Ridder Interceptions Prop is currently Over/Under 0.5 (+125/-155).
Key Factors
Favors Over
The Falcons are a 3-point underdog in this game, which points towards a passing game script.
This game will be played in a dome—meaning no wind, increased pass volume, increased touchdown potential, and better passing efficiency.
Opposing QBs have averaged 35.9 pass attempts per game versus the Detroit Lions defense since the start of last season: 5th-most in the league.
The Atlanta Falcons offensive line profiles as the 6th-best in the NFL since the start of last season in pass protection, which has a strong effect on all pass game statistics across the board.
The Detroit Lions linebackers project as the 5th-worst group of LBs in the NFL since the start of last season in pass coverage.
Favors Under
THE BLITZ projects the Atlanta Falcons as the 3rd-least pass-centric offense on the slate this week with a 52.9% pass rate, given their underlying tendencies and matchup dynamics.
THE BLITZ projects the Atlanta Falcons offense as the 10th-most sluggish paced team in the league (in a neutral context) at the moment, averaging 28.50 seconds per play.
THE BLITZ projects Desmond Ridder to attempt 31.6 passes in this week's game, on average: the 7th-least of all QBs.
Desmond Ridder has totaled just 0.19 interceptions per game since the start of last season, grading out in the 84th percentile among QBs.
